Chinese seasons
There's a source listed but it seems fairly dubious that yellowing leaves is considered a 5th season. Our article on seasons and general present-day Mandarin only list 4 seasons. Our other treatment of traditional 5 element seasonal mappings puts the "5th season" as the idea of the seasons changing every 3rd month, not an actual 5th season slotted in as late summer. — LlywelynII 17:06, 2 February 2024 (UTC)
